ALLDATA provides the equivalent of over 5,000 full-text Original Equipment automotive repair manuals. Coverage is domestic and imported vehicles from 1982-current. Materials include diagnostic and repair information, wiring diagrams, the latest Technical Service Bulletins and recalls, comprehensive trouble codes, vehicle specifications, component locations and more. |

Maps created to assist fire insurance companies as they assessed the risk associated with insuring a particular property. These
historical large-scale plans include information such as the outline of each building, the size, shape and construction materials, heights, and function
of structures, location of windows and doors. The maps also give street names, street and sidewalk widths, property boundaries, building use, and house
and block numbers. 1,400 large scale maps of 342 Oklahoma towns and cities are included in this collection. Sponsored by the Tulsa Library Trust. |

The world’s most comprehensive catalog of books and other materials in libraries worldwide, WorldCat represents more than 52,000,000 titles written from 1000B.C. to the present in more than 400 languages.
